What eye care services are typically available from optometrists serving the Ruffin area?
Optometrists in and around Ruffin, NC, typically provide comprehensive eye exams, prescriptions for glasses and contact lenses, and management of common conditions like dry eye, glaucoma, and diabetic eye disease. Given the rural nature of the area, many practices focus on essential primary eye care. For specialized surgical treatments, they will refer patients to ophthalmologists in larger nearby cities like Greensboro or Winston-Salem.

Do optometrists in Ruffin, NC accept walk-in appointments, or do I need to schedule in advance?
Most optometry practices in the Ruffin area operate by appointment to manage patient flow effectively, especially as many may be smaller practices or solo practitioners. It's best to call ahead to schedule. However, some may accommodate urgent eye care needs (like a foreign object or sudden redness) as a same-day emergency visit if you call first. New patient appointments often require scheduling several days to a week in advance.
